I wanted to take a crack at it. I was just looking through all the codes now, and there's only 1 add command, the one you mentioned, there's not even a multiply stored register command. This is as far as I could get.
D9000000 xxxxxxxx 32bit load ‘stored’ from memory location xxxxxxxx (get original health)
or if it's a 2 or 1 byte value only:
DA000000 xxxxxxxx 16bit load ‘stored’ from address
DB000000 xxxxxxxx 8bit load ‘stored’ from address
Then:
D6000000 xxxxxxxx 32bit store and increment (put the health value from stored into the memory location xxxxxxxx)
or if it's a 2 or 1 byte value only:
D7000000 xxxxxxxx 16bit store and increment
D8000000 xxxxxxxx 8bit store and increment
... no add command...
